At the NATO summit in Bucharest, French President Nicolas Sarkozy has confirmed that France will be sending a contingent of extra forces to join the NATO mission in Afghanistan. The move appears to be part of a general drvive by the French to move closer to the US. And it comes as France edges closer to returning to NATO's military command, which it withdrew from more than four decades ago. And it all highlights France's apparent drive to play a more assertive role in international and european security structures. Let's take a closer look.
